Installation

Unpack the dryer and inspect for any damage. Ensure proper ventilation and electrical connections.

  1. Position the dryer near the power source and vent.
  2. Connect the venting system to the back of the dryer.
  3. Plug the dryer into a grounded outlet.
  4. Level the dryer using adjustable legs.

WARNING! Ensure proper installation to avoid fire hazards. Follow local codes.

Connecting Power

Ensure the dryer is connected to a dedicated electrical outlet.

  1. Check the power cord for damage before use.
  2. Use a 4-prong outlet for safety.
  3. Do not use an extension cord.

Tip: Consult a qualified electrician if unsure about electrical connections.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Dryer won't startPower supply issueCheck power cord and outlet.
No heatHeating element failureInspect and replace heating element.
Clothes not dryingBlocked ventClean lint filter and venting system.
Unusual noiseForeign object in drumCheck drum for objects and remove.

Reset: Unplug the dryer for 5 minutes to reset.
